Hi guys, great job on the Powershell modules! I'm using OSDUpdate a lot in our MDT and are now working on implementing OSDCloud Driver Packs. I have done all the steps in the guide at https://osdcloud.osdeploy.com/concepts/mdt-osdcloud-driverpacks, I have injected the latest OSD module released today and curl (64-bit under C:\Windows\System32 in the Winpe-image (also 64-bit)), updated deploymentshare, replaced boot image in WSD.

The computer are booting (Elitebook 840 G8), applies OS-image, runs Save-ZTIDriverPack (Poweshell and Curl starts), but exits saying the HP is not supported and no driver pack is dowloaded.

After a couple of minutes the computer reboots and doesn't run Expand-ZTIDriverPack since there is no driver packs under C:\Drivers.

I have also tried using OSDCloud.usb and iso with same result.

Also tried an older ProDesk 800 G1 with the same problem.

What am I missing?

Update: You can close this "issue". Works like a charm after I updated OSD in the WinPE boot image.
